Câu hỏi:

27/11/2024 44

Nếu cần quản lý thêm thông tin nơi sinh của các nhạc sĩ và ca sĩ, CSDL cần thay đổi như thế nào?

Sách mới 2k7: 30 đề đánh giá năng lực DHQG Hà Nội, Tp. Hồ Chí Minh, BKHN 2025 mới nhất (chỉ từ 110k).

Mua bộ đề Hà Nội Mua bộ đề Tp. Hồ Chí Minh Mua đề Bách Khoa

Quảng cáo

Trả lời:

verified
Giải bởi Vietjack

Đáp án: Để quản lý thêm thông tin nơi sinh, cần bổ sung trường noisinh vào các bảng nhacsi và casi. Trường này sẽ lưu tên tỉnh hoặc thành phố nơi nhạc sĩ và ca sĩ sinh ra, dưới dạng kiểu VARCHAR(255). Cấu trúc bảng sẽ thay đổi như sau:

nhacsi(idNhacsi, tenNhacsi, ngaysinh, noisinh)

casi(idCasi, tenCasi, ngaysinh, noisinh)

Giải thích: Thêm trường noisinh giúp lưu trữ thông tin địa lý của các nhạc sĩ và ca sĩ. Điều này cung cấp thêm chi tiết để phân biệt và quản lý các cá nhân một cách chính xác hơn, nhất là khi cần phân loại theo vùng địa lý hoặc tra cứu thông tin cụ thể.

CÂU HỎI HOT CÙNG CHỦ ĐỀ

Câu 1:

Tại sao cần phải có khóa ngoài trong cơ sở dữ liệu quan hệ?

Xem đáp án » 27/11/2024 257

Câu 2:

Lợi ích của việc sử dụng kiểu dữ liệu AUTO_INCREMENT cho các trường khóa chính là gì?

Xem đáp án » 27/11/2024 196

Câu 3:

Trường nào trong bảng banthuam(idBanthuam, idBannhac, idCasi) là khóa ngoài?

Xem đáp án » 27/11/2024 171

Câu 4:

Cặp trường nào không được trùng lặp giá trị trong bảng bannhac(idBannhac, tenBannhac, idNhacsi)?

Xem đáp án » 27/11/2024 168

Câu 5:

Trong bảng nhacsi(idNhacsi, tenNhacsi), idNhacsi có vai trò gì?

Xem đáp án » 27/11/2024 151

Câu 6:

Tại sao cần tách bảng casi(idCasi, tenCasi) thay vì lưu trữ trực tiếp tenCasi trong bảng banthuam?

Xem đáp án » 27/11/2024 147

Câu 7:

Trong cấu trúc bảng bannhac(idBannhac, tenBannhac, idNhacsi), trường idNhacsi là gì?

Xem đáp án » 27/11/2024 136

Bình luận


Bình luận